Dubai: Where there is a will, there is a way, as horse racing helped lift the gloom of the coronavirus pandemic and provide some memorable moments through the year. The sport of horse racing could not have suffered a greater blow than it did in March this year when the Dubai World Cup, which was set to celebrate its landmark 25th Anniversary, was cancelled due to the raging coronavirus pandemic. Less than a month earlier, Saudi Arabia had pulled off a coup of sorts when it successfully hosted the inaugural running of the $20 million Saudi Cup amid growing fears of the impending chaos.
